Czech Republic propose 102781 itinéraires d'escalade documentés dans les régions 19. Les itinéraires vont de 1- à 12. Parcourez par région ci-dessous pour trouver des topos détaillés, des notes et des avis de la communauté pour chaque itinéraire.

Les styles populaires incluent Rock Climbing, Fixed belay, Textile belay, Sport Climbing, Traditional Climbing.

Il existe également 20 salles d'escalade répertoriées dans Czech Republic.

Régions populaires : Labské pískovce, Český ráj, Východní Čechy, Kokořínsko, Západní Čechy.
